6 Questions to Avoid Asking an Unwed Mom-To-Be

The journey into motherhood is often filled with unexpected twists, and for many, the traditional path of love, marriage, and then baby doesn’t always apply. Many women today, especially millennials, are finding themselves in situations where they become mothers before tying the knot. As someone who has navigated this terrain, I’ve noticed that there are certain questions that, while perhaps well-intentioned, are best left unasked.

When someone is pregnant and unmarried, it’s common for curiosity to bubble up, leading others to ponder what they might be thinking or feeling. However, there are some inquiries that can come off as intrusive or insensitive. Here are six questions you should definitely steer clear of asking an unwed mom-to-be:

  1. Who’s the father?
    This question often slips out without much thought, especially on social media. If you’re close to her, you likely already know who the dad is or have a means to ask discreetly. It’s best to avoid putting her in an uncomfortable position by making such inquiries publicly.
  2. Was it planned?
    While natural curiosity drives this question, it probes too deeply into personal matters. No matter the circumstances, it’s not anyone’s business whether the baby was a surprise or a well-thought-out decision. The reality is that many factors come into play when it comes to starting a family—sometimes it’s simply out of our hands.
  3. Are you getting married?
    There’s societal pressure that suggests a baby should lead to a wedding, but many women are perfectly content to embrace motherhood on their own terms. Let her focus on the exciting journey of becoming a parent without adding stress about tying the knot right away.
  4. What if things don’t work out?
    Life is unpredictable, and asking this question only adds unnecessary pressure. Both married and unmarried parents face challenges, and it’s crucial to support the couple’s commitment to each other and their child, rather than dwelling on potential pitfalls.
  5. Are things moving too fast?
    Every relationship moves at its own pace, and what seems hasty to one person may feel just right to another. Allow the couple to embrace their unique journey without the added worry of outside judgment on their timeline.
  6. Are you seeking child support?
    This is a sensitive topic for any expectant mother, regardless of marital status. Delving into financial matters, especially when emotions are high, can be distressing. Respect her space and positivity as she navigates this new chapter in her life.

It’s essential to remember that an unwed mother-to-be is just as excited about her new journey as anyone else. Instead of asking uncomfortable questions, offer your support and enthusiasm. Pregnancy can be overwhelming, and a friend who listens and encourages can make a world of difference.

Finding out I was pregnant was a whirlwind of emotions for me—unexpected and unplanned—but I was fortunate to have supportive friends who guided me through it all. Be that kind of ally.
